★ 5★ 4★ 3★ 2★ 1I started taking my dog Rascal to this vet in May 2022 and he did very well with him. I began bringing my younger dog, Shadow, in October 2022 for his shots. In 2023, Shadow was boarded for a week, and he came back a very different dog — fearful and anxious. When I brought him to this vet after that, everything went sideways.Instead of recognizing that Shadow’s behaviors were fear-based, the vet misdiagnosed him as “resource guarding me.” He even predicted Shadow would “break a window to attack someone,” which was not true and extremely upsetting to hear. For context — Rascal is the one who barks at the window and “sounds the alarms.” Shadow does not do that.On top of that, the way he spoke to me about training was condescending. At the time, I was using a clicker differently than the standard “click then treat” method. Because Shadow would not take treats under stress, I used the click sound as an attention cue to redirect him. When I tried to explain, the vet wouldn’t let me. I don’t use the clicker anymore, but now if I snap my fingers, Shadow immediately focuses on me — the exact kind of attention tool I was trying to build in the first place.Shadow’s behaviors were rooted in fear, not aggression. With patience, time, and a different vet who truly listened, he has made incredible progress. I appreciate the care this vet gave Rascal, but if you have a fearful or special-needs dog, I would not recommend him. Fear-based behaviors require patience and empathy, not judgment.
August 30 · Corri MenjivarThe staff is caring and professional. Dr. Heffelman is a great veterinarian. He saved the life of the rescue dog we adopted. Turned out the dog had a massive heartworm infection. The doctor saved her life through his careful treatment, making sure she tolerated each procedure, which can be dangerous, before doing the next treatment. Today our dog is healthy and happy.
